#014ca8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#014ca8 is composed of 0.4% red, 29.8%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.4% cyan, 54.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 213.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 33.1%. #014ca8 color hex could be obtained by blending #0298ff with #000051.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#014ca8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#014ca8 has RGB values of R:1, G:76,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.99,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 85160.
